This project will be a two days event.
  • DAY 1.I and my Crew will tour within the university premises carrying pamphlet and flayers and distribute to the students and lecturers,most especially department of Hausa,also we will enter some of lectures room, cafeteria and academic staff offices and facauties to brief explain what is Wikipedia and also to encourage them to attend the workshop the next day.
  • DAY 2 we will organize a workshop where we will train participants how to edit,write and make a research in Wikipedia.

Borno State is a Kanuri People state, but due to the continued dominance of the Hausa language in West Africa, Hausa has become the second official language of the Kanuri community. Almost every Kanuri speaks Hausa. We decided to start a project at UNIMAID because Hausa is being taught at the University and to start promoting Wikipedia for Students and Lecturers.
